Capacity Planning: Deep-Link Routing (Project Lanternfish)

Welcome aboard. Our mobile deep-link router resolves inbound links through a lookup tier that scales with campaign traffic, and spikes arrive in bursts when partner apps push notifications. Before changing pool sizes, review last quarter's peak charts and confirm headroom with the Northbay traffic model. The cache TTL and worker counts below were validated during the Marblegate launch and should not be changed casually. The current tuning constants are as follows.

tuning constants:
WEIGHTS = {
    "normir": 304,
    "quenix": 35,
}

### Sensor drift compensation — Verdana Loop controller

Heads up: the humidity probes in bays 3–7 drift upward about 2% per week, so the Verdana Loop controller applies a rolling recalibration. If the greenhouse alarms look suspiciously quiet, the drift window is probably too wide. Adjust cautiously and watch the vents for an hour afterward. The current compensation constants are shown below.

constants for kaduf-hadup:
QUOTAS = {
    "zorath": 2,
    "ralael": 5,
}

Staging and prod diverged again because transitive deps float. Per last sync, Maretta's proposal stands: pin everything, including transitive, via the lockfile generated by pindrop-cli. No ranges, no carets. Exceptions require a drift waiver approved by the Karsten platform group. Renovations land Tuesdays only. Audit showed 14 unpinned packages in relay-batcher alone; three caused the Oslo-cluster flap last week. Fix by Friday. For reference during the review, the current prod configuration values are listed below.

config for tagaf-bawif:
[norok]
host = norok.ordinworks.local
user = norok_svc
database = norok_prod